PORTLAND, Ore., March 9, 2017 – IT Revolution (http://itrevolution.com), the industry leader for advancing DevOps, today announced the second round of speakers for DevOps Enterprise Summit London 2017 (DOES17) and also extended Early Bird discounted registration pricing to March 22 (http://bit.ly/DOESEURreg). The newly added conference speakers have extensive experience implementing DevOps at large, complex organizations in the US, UK and Continental Europe.
Hosted by IT Revolution and premier sponsor HPE Software, the second annual DevOps Enterprise Summit London event will be held June 5 and 6 at the Queen Elizabeth II Conference Centre. Blind Bird tickets have sold out and Early Bird registration is highly encouraged as the conference is anticipated to sell out early.
